Thomas Baudin is Associate Professor at IESEG Business School in Paris. He got a PhD from the Paris School of Economics and has occupied positions in University of Lille in France and Université catholique de Louvain in Belgium. His research focuses on population and family economics. Thomas Baudin collaborates actively with economists, demographers and philosophers
